I’ll give you brainliest!!!! What is the slope of the line containing (-4.3) and (2,-1)
2 answers:
Answer:
-2/3
Step-by-step explanation:
The slope of a line when given two points is found by
m= (y2-y1)/(x2-x1)
= (-1 -3)/(2 - -4)
= (-4)/(2+4)
= -4/6
-2/3
